The main difference between butterfly valves and gate valves is

Aug 10, 2025

The main differences between butterfly valves and gate valves lie in their design structure, working principle, scope of application, and performance characteristics.

1、 Design structure and working principle

The opening and closing component of a butterfly valve is a disc-shaped butterfly plate that rotates around its own axis inside the valve body to achieve the purpose of opening, closing, or adjusting. The fully open and fully closed butterfly valve is usually less than 90 °.

2. Gate valve is a common type of opening and closing valve that uses a gate (or opening and closing element, where the opening and closing element is called a gate or gate, and the gate seat is called a gate seat) to connect (fully open) or cut off (fully close) the medium in the pipeline. Gate valves are not allowed to be used for flow control. During use, it is important to avoid opening the gate slightly, as erosion from high-speed flowing media can accelerate damage to the sealing surface. The gate of the gate valve operates as a lifting motion on one side perpendicular to the centerline of the gate seat channel, cutting off the medium in the pipeline like a gate.

2、 Scope of application and performance characteristics

1. Butterfly valves have a simple structure, light weight, low flow resistance, and are suitable for large-diameter valves. However, due to sealing structure and material issues, they are currently widely used in low-pressure systems (such as water system valves). Butterfly valves are generally suitable for large-diameter pipelines, with suitable speed switching and adjustment performance, and are suitable for occasions that require frequent operation and adjustment, such as urban water supply networks, sewage treatment systems, air conditioning systems, etc.

2. Gate valves have complex structures and large external dimensions, and there is relative friction between the valve seat and the valve plate, making them susceptible to damage. Gate valves have good sealing performance and low fluid resistance. They are commonly used for shut-off in pipelines that require strict sealing and do not require frequent opening and closing, such as oil pipelines and process control in chemical production.
